Web1 dec. 2024 · As part of accounting for the business combination, the acquirer remeasures any previously held interest at fair value and takes this amount into account in the determination of goodwill as noted above [IFRS 3.32] Any resultant gain or loss is recognised in profit or loss or other comprehensive income as appropriate. Some stakeholders make the criticism that goodwill is not an asset; it is rather a residual or a plug. The staff think that it is incorrect to say that goodwill is a residual. Core goodwill is an asset for reasons explained in paragraphs 17–21.

Web11 apr. 2024 · Nasdaq First North listed Freemelt is harmonising with K3 accounting rules and consequently changes goodwill time-of-use treatment. The change implies goodwill is depreciated over five years instead of as previously stated 10 years. The decision to change the goodwill depreciation period is a pure accounting measure with no cash flow impact. Web26 sep. 2024 · Investing Cash Flows. Cash flows related to acquisitions and disposals of business units are reflected in the investing section of the cash flow statements. If the merger was effectuated via a stock sale, the entry generally appears as "investment in target company." If the merger involves the purchase of the target company's assets, the …
